Linux Adictos David Naranjo  

Verifica el estado de tu disco duro con ayuda de Smartctl

Generalmente cuando comenzamos a tener fallas en nuestro sistema o notamos cierta lentitud o congelamiento al sistema, solemos atribuirlos al sistema, que tenemos muchos programas instalados o demasiada información o simplemente el equipo no tiene los recursos suficientes.

En gran medida estos problemas suelen ser ocasionados por las fallas con los sectores de nuestro disco duro. Verificar la salud de su disco duro es bastante fácil con las herramientas adecuadas.

Es por ello que en este artículo vamos hablar sobre una excelente herramienta que nos ayudara a verificar la salud de nuestro disco duro.

Smartctl

Antes de comenzar, muchos de ustedes sabrán que la mayoría de los discos duros modernos tienen “SMART”.

Esta es una característica que permite que los sistemas operativos (como Linux, Mac y Windows) verifiquen la integridad y el estado de los discos duros.

Cuando el sistema tiende a detectar ciertos errores, este te informa e incluso mucho BIOS suelen desplegar los mensajes generados por fallos con sectores en el disco duro.

Instalar Smartmontools

En Linux, hay muchas formas de verificar el estado de un disco duro. Sin embargo, probablemente la forma más rápida es con smartctl.

Antes de que podamos ver cómo usar esta herramienta, debemos de instalar esta en nuestro sistema para poder hacer uso de ella.

Smartctl es una utilidad que se encuentra en casi todas las distribuciones de Linux actuales dentro de sus repositorios.

Para poder instalar esta utilidad en Debian, Ubuntu y sistemas basados o derivados de estos, debemos de abrir una terminal y en ella vamos a teclear el siguiente comando:

sudo apt-get install smartmontools

Para el caso de los que son usuarios de Arch Linux, Manjaro, Antergos o cualquier derivado de este, podemos instalar esta utilidad con el siguiente comando:

sudo pacman -S smartmontools

Mientras que para el caso de Fedora, CentOS, RHEL y sistemas derivados de este podemos instalar la aplicación con el siguiente comando

sudo dnf instalar smartmontools

Finalmente, para los que son usuarios de OpenSUSE pueden realizar la instalación con este comando:

sudo zypper instalar smartmontools

¿Cómo utilizar Smartctl en Linux?

Smartctl es bastante fácil de usar, dado que su uso solamente es bajo la terminal y que requiere que hagamos uso de los permisos de supe usuario deberemos de abrir una y tecleamos en ella:

  su 

Ahora hecho, esto debemos de realizar un listado de nuestros discos duros, así como de las particiones.

Para ello debemos de teclear el siguiente comando:

fdisk -l

Nos dara un listado de los discos duros con sus particiones y tamaños correspondientes e etiquetas, iniciando por el disco y partición en donde tenemos instalado el sistema.

Siendo este como /dev/sda y seguido por el número de partición que en este caso será la 1.

Si tienen más de una partición en el mismo disco este seguirá mostrado /dev/sda2, /dev/sda3 así sucesivamente.

Si tienen más de un disco duro este cambiara la última letra siguiendo el abecedario según el número de discos, tal es que el primero es /dev/sda, el segundo /dev/sdb y así.

Ya identificado el disco ahora solamente ejecutamos el siguiente comando, sustituyendo ‘sdx’ por el disco que tú vas a examinar:

smartctl -a / dev / sdX

Si requieren un informe sobre el estado de su disco lo pueden exportar a un documento de texto con el siguiente comando:

smartctl -a / dev / sdX >> /ruta/donde/guardara/el/reporte-de-disco.txt

Este proceso puede demorar algunos minutos, dado que esto depende en gran medida de la capacidad de almacenamiento de tu disco.

En caso de que requieras de realizar acciones preventivas con tu disco puedes hacer uso del comando fsck.

O en casos muy extremos requerir de la ayuda del comando badblocks, con el cual podrás detectar y aislar sectores dañados de tu disco duro.

Finalmente, si requieres de una herramienta que cuente con interfaz gráfica, te puedo recomendar el uso de la utilidad de discos de Gnome o mejor conocida como Gnome disk.

Entre sus opciones podrás encontrar utilidades para verificar el estado de tu disco.

El artículo Verifica el estado de tu disco duro con ayuda de Smartctl ha sido originalmente publicado en Linux Adictos.

Leave A Comment

Este sitio usa Akismet para reducir el spam. Aprende cómo se procesan los datos de tus comentarios.